NettetGrow your own Yoshino Cherry, one of Japan's most popular and widely planted cherry species! 100% guaranteed; Seed-grown on California's Redwood Coast; Transplanting … Nettet30. des. 2024 · Set the seeds 2 inches (5 cm.) deep and one foot (31 cm.) apart. Mark the planting sites. In the spring, the pits will sprout. Wait until the seedlings are 8 to 12 inches (20-31 cm.) in height and then transplant them to their permanent site in the garden. Mulch well around the transplanted seedlings to retard weeds and aid in water retention.
